Mávila Huertas Biography: Ethnicity, Parents, TV Shows, Husband, Net Worth, Age, Height, Books, Children, Religion, Controversy
Mávila Huertas is a Peruvian journalist, writer, and television presenter who became widely recognized for her work as the lead anchor of influential news programs and her investigative documentaries.
She rose to significant national prominence as the face of Cuarto Poder, one of the most-watched political journalism shows in Peru, where she conducted high-profile interviews with political leaders and social figures.

Her career is characterized by her transition from print journalism to television, where her reporting on national security, politics, and social issues established her as a central figure in Peruvian media.

Early Life and Education
Mávila Huertas is now at the age of 56 and was born on December 24, 1970, in Lima, Peru.
She was raised in the capital city by her parents, José Huertas and Amarilis Centurión, in an environment that prioritized academic achievement and civic awareness.
Growing up in Lima during a period of significant political transition in Peru, she was exposed early on to the complexities of national current affairs.
For her formal education, she attended the University of Lima, where she pursued a degree in Communication Sciences.
She successfully graduated in the early 1990s, specializing in journalism.
Her academic training provided the foundation for her analytical approach to reporting.
Later in her career, she continued to refine her skills through various workshops and international seminars focused on political communication and documentary filmmaking, which supported her transition into producing long-form historical content.
Personal Life
Mávila Huertas is known for her marriage to fellow journalist Roberto Reátegui.
The couple met through their shared profession and married in a civil ceremony in December 2009. However, the marriage ended in divorce in 2013.
Following her divorce, she was in a publicized relationship with the producer Luis Eduardo García, which lasted several years before concluding.
She has been open in interviews about her decision regarding motherhood, noting that while she froze her eggs at one point, she ultimately did not have children.
Currently, she maintains a private life, frequently sharing her interests in literature, travel, and fitness with her followers while remaining focused on her broadcast career.
Career
Mávila Huertas’ career began in print journalism, working for major newspapers such as El Comercio and La República.
She transitioned to television as a reporter for the investigative program Contrapunto on Latina Televisión.
Her most significant professional period occurred at América Televisión, where she hosted the news flagship América Noticias and later the Sunday political program Cuarto Poder.
In 2024 and 2025, she continued her work as a primary anchor for Panamericana Televisión and later for the news division of ATV.
As an author, she wrote the best-selling book Los Reyes del Gamarra.
She has also directed several acclaimed documentaries, including Machu Picchu: La joya del emperador and Amazonas: La ruta indomable.

Controversy
Mávila Huertas has faced several professional controversies related to her editorial independence.
In 2021, she was at the center of a crisis at América Televisión when she took a sudden leave of absence from Cuarto Poder amid rumors of disagreements with the network’s editorial direction during the Peruvian general elections.
This event led to her eventual departure from the station.
She has also been the target of criticism from various political factions who have questioned her objectivity during high-stakes interviews, though she has consistently defended her journalistic integrity and her commitment to factual reporting.
